The Fantasy Premier League (FPL) season might be drawing to a close, but arguably the most important Gameweek still remains on the docket.
With 16 fixtures – more than any other Gameweek this season – scheduled across six days of football, Double Gameweek 37 promises managers their best opportunity to climb the rankings.
Moreover, with five of the league’s top six sides in possession of two fixtures, a wide range of premium options find themselves vying for our attention.
Doubling the importance of this Gameweek is the high number of managers who retain one of the game’s two highest-yield chips for use across these fixtures.
Those who have resisted the urge to spend either the Triple Captain or Bench Boost chip before this weekend will find themselves spoiled for choice, with a plethora of captaincy picks and budget bench options at their disposal.
